The first step in seeking a student’s admission to Heartland
Christian Academy is to complete and submit a registration form
to the academy. There are several factors involved in processing
the registrations forms. Therefore, applicants might not be informed
of specifics regarding qualified admission or position on the waiting
list at the time of submitting their application. Processing time
will usually take less than one week after all requested information
has been supplied.
Admission
policy requires the following before a student is considered for
admission:
- A
copy of the student’s most recent report card must be
attached to the Registration Form. Admission applications will
not be processed without this.
-
Before interviewing a child for Kindergarten, evidence will
be required that the child has attained
the age at which he/she should be admitted in accordance with
Florida State Law 232.2 and 232.04.
- A
birth certificate must be part of all student records in grades
K-3 and up.
Exceptions to the age requirements are made with administrative
approval only.
- The
parent must schedule a student and parent interview with the
school principal,
assistant principal, or a designated administrator. Interviews
can be scheduled through the school office (407-847-5184).
-
The parents and student must read and sign the Harmony Agreement.

PLEASE
NOTE: Admission candidates are required to have a satisfactory conduct
record and have achieved a grade point average of 2.0 (based on
a 4.0 grade point scale) or better throughout their last academic
year.
This is a non-negotiable
minimum standard. Students will not be granted admission with the
hopes of improving their behavior or academic achievement. Under
the most stringent of circumstances, a student with unsatisfactory
grades may be accepted to repeat their current grade IF
they have demonstrated satisfactory conduct.
Students will be required to maintain a minimum 2.0 grade point
average and satisfactory conduct. Heartland Christian Academy reserves
the right to dismiss any student demonstrating poor conduct and/or
grades.
With these prerequisites met, parents will receive notification
of their child’s status concerning acceptance into Heartland
Christian Academy.
Re-enrollment
Each year it is necessary for parents to re-enroll their children
for the upcoming school year. Early re-enrollment is necessary to
secure a space in the class of the student’s next grade. Re-enrollment
for the following school year will be offered exclusively to currently
enrolled students for just a few designated weeks. At an announced
date, enrollment for the following school year will be open to both
currently enrolled students and the general public.
Letters will be sent to the parents of currently enrolled students
announcing re-enrollment time, including forms and information regarding
changes in tuition or enrollment procedures.
In order to secure a student’s space in the school, the registration
fee is due upon re-enrollment and is non-refundable. Also, accounts
must be current before re-enrollment is allowed.
